Per session 126 Skills are progressive disclosure: only the name and description are preloaded; the body loads when the skill is used.
When invoked 3,796 The whole file, excluding the scripts and references it only reads on demand.
Security scan A 0 findings. A grade says what 26 rules found in the file — not that it is safe.

Token cost

What it costs to keep this loaded

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.

ModelPer sessionOnce invoked
Fable 5.1 $0.00126 $0.03796
Opus 5 $0.00063 $0.01898
Sonnet 5 $0.00025 $0.00759
Haiku 4.5 $0.00013 $0.00380

Measured 9d ago against content hash 34a4a5fdbfb5, method: parsed. Prices are Anthropic first-party input rates as of 2026-09-09, from the pricing page.
